The burgeoning demand for 2,2,2-trifluoroethylamine is primarily fueled by its crucial role as a building block in the synthesis of various high-value chemicals. Its unique chemical properties, including its strong electron-withdrawing ability and stability, make it an indispensable ingredient in the production of pharmaceuticals, particularly those with enhanced bioavailability and improved metabolic profiles. The growing pharmaceutical industry, driven by an aging population and the rise of chronic diseases, is a significant driver of market growth. Furthermore, the increasing application of 2,2,2-trifluoroethylamine in the agrochemical sector to create effective and environmentally friendly pesticides and herbicides is contributing to market expansion. The development of novel materials with enhanced properties, such as improved thermal stability and resistance to degradation, is also driving demand for 2,2,2-trifluoroethylamine. This is particularly relevant in the aerospace and electronics industries, where the need for advanced materials is constantly increasing. Despite the positive growth trajectory, the 2,2,2-trifluoroethylamine market faces several challenges. Fluctuations in the prices of raw materials, particularly fluorinated compounds, pose a significant threat to profitability. The global supply chain disruptions experienced in recent years have further exacerbated this issue, leading to increased uncertainty and cost pressures for manufacturers. Stringent environmental regulations aimed at mitigating the environmental impact of fluorinated compounds are another significant concern. These regulations often involve complex compliance procedures and substantial investment in pollution control technologies, which can increase the overall cost of production and limit market expansion. The potential for the development of alternative chemical intermediates with comparable properties and lower environmental impact poses a long-term threat to the market's dominance. Competition from other players, especially those offering innovative and cost-effective alternatives, is also intensifying. Finally, the inherent toxicity of some fluorinated compounds raises concerns regarding safety and potential health risks, requiring manufacturers to adhere to strict safety protocols and labeling requirements, which could add to the operational costs.
